A two-year-old was locked inside a running car parked in a driveway on the 26800 block of Calle Alcala.
Police were called by an outside agency to deal with the situation. The call came at 9:41 a.m. Sunday.

6:33 p.m. Welfare Check, 26200 block of Via Roble: A man called police after dropping his 12-year-old daughter off at her mom's house. He said his son used the bathroom at the home, and when he came out the dad could smell marijuana on him.
4:50 p.m. Disturbance, 24600 block of Venablo Drive: A man yelled at a woman for parking in front of his house.
9:26 a.m. Disturbance, 22800 block of Maiden Way: A father called police on his 17-year-old son who smashed a phone and was screaming.
12:24 a.m. Disturbance, Kaleidoscope Center: A man got into a fight with a bouncer.
